Coloring tips: How to color Zebra With Flower Wreath coloring page well?
You can color the zebra's body with shades of gray or light brown. Use black or dark gray for the stripes to keep them distinct. For the flower wreath, use bright colors like red, yellow, pink, or blue to make the flowers stand out. Color the leaves around the flowers in light or dark green. The grass patches can be colored in different greens to show variety. You can also add a light blue color for the sky if you want to add more background. Try to use crayons, colored pencils, or markers for vibrant colors.
Coloring challenges: Which parts are difficult to color and need attention for Zebra With Flower Wreath coloring page?
1. Coloring the zebra’s stripes requires care to keep clear lines between black and white areas without mixing colors. 2. The flower wreath has small petals and leaves that might be tricky to color neatly. 3. Coloring the zebra’s face and legs with stripes may need patience to avoid coloring outside the stripes. 4. Keeping the flower colors bright and distinct from each other can be challenging with limited colors. 5. Balancing the colors of grass patches so they look natural without overpowering the zebra and flowers can be difficult.
